Spotify Missed Out on Another Podcasting Acquisition

After Spotify's (NYSE: SPOT) recent string of podcasting deals, it's kind of weird to see a podcast acquisition where Spotify isn't involved. E.W. Scripps (NASDAQ: SSP) has been shopping around its Stitcher podcast platform for a couple of weeks, and it looks like it found a buyer in SiriusXM (NASDAQ: SIRI).

Sirius will pay around $300 million for the unit. That's a hefty return for Scripps. It originally bought Stitcher in 2016 for $4.5 million, combining it with its $50 million Midroll Media acquisition from the year before. 

Still, $300 million is a good deal for the premium podcast platform, a specialized podcast advertising network doing sales for over 300 podcasts, and the owner of two podcast content networks, Earwolf and Stitcher Podcasts.
